    Thanks to John McGill for sending me this video of an interview with Shirin Ebadi.  In it she tells of how she has been treated in the wake of receiving her Nobel Peace Prize and on the eve of the trial of the 7  Bahá’ís accused of espionage for Israel, whom she is representing.

    Shirin Ebadi is a hero for me. Even though she is not a Bahá’í she is risking her life for them and is doing what she can to fight against the prejudice and suffering of Bahá’ís, women, and other groups the Iranian government discriminates against.  She is a model to all of us of someone who can look beyond the boundaries of religion and serve humankind as a whole.
